What You Should Know About The Liposculpture
Process
Liposuction is a cosmetic procedure
to remove fat from your body. This procedure, also called liposculpture
or lipo, can target many different areas. It can take fat from the
abdomen, the neck, thighs, buttocks area, the arms and other places.
In some cases skilled liposculpture can create the impression
of greater reduction than the actual amount of fat removed.
The desired liposuction
goal might not be achievable in a single session. One of the main
reasons is the health risk, which rises with the amount of fat
removed. Therefore it's better to break up the total liposuction
into separate operations to minimize your risk. Today's liposuction
is extremely safe due to new technology. But it's also safer because
of practices like this one that put the patient's overall health
first.
Another issue you
should be aware of are the limits the surgeon may set on how much
total fat is removed. This limit may be lower than the amount
you wish to have removed. However, if liposuction is overdone,
the result can be a lumpy look to the body. In some cases, skin
indentations known as ‘dents’ can also result from
an ‘over-suction’. Dr. Ching’s aim is give you
an overall healthy, pleasing appearance, free from these effects.

Other Factors In Your Liposuction
Your overall health
and the type of anesthesia used can also have a direct impact
on the amount of liposuction performed. The surgeon has the options
of local or general anesthesia, chosen on the basis of your unique
conditions. Ultimately, your well-being comes first in all cosmetic
surgery decisions. It’s better to do 2 safe sessions than to risk
your health by attempting to do it all in 1.
Liposuction should not be used in place, or instead of, exercise or a diet. It
should not be used as a quick fix for weight loss.
